Ingredients and Preparation

Essential Ingredients and Possible Substitutions

To whip up a batch of the delightful Sweet & Smoky Party Mix, you’ll want to gather a handful of essential ingredients. Here’s what you’ll need:

  • Nuts: Almonds, cashews, or pecans give that satisfying crunch. Choose unsalted varieties to maintain balance.
  • Pretzels: Look for traditional or gluten-free pretzels to add texture and saltiness.
  • Seeds: Pumpkin seeds or sunflower seeds are fantastic for additional crunch and nutrients.
  • Sweeteners: Brown sugar or maple syrup brings sweetness and helps with the caramelization.
  • Spices: Smoked paprika is a must for that deep, smoky flavor. A touch of cayenne pepper adds a delightful kick.
  • Butter or Oil: Use unsalted butter or coconut oil for a rich coating that helps everything stick together.

If you’re considering substitutions, fret not! If you or someone in your gathering has nut allergies, you can replace the nuts with more seeds or popcorn for that same crunch. You can also try different sweeteners. Agave syrup or honey makes delicious alternatives to brown sugar, giving a unique flavor twist.

Step-by-Step Recipe Instructions with Tips

  1. Preheat your oven to 325°F (163°C).
  2. In a large mixing bowl, combine your choice of nuts, pretzels, and seeds.
  3. In a small saucepan, melt the butter or coconut oil over low heat. Once melted, stir in the brown sugar, smoked paprika, cayenne pepper, and a pinch of salt until combined.
  4. Pour the melted mixture over the nut and pretzel blend and gently toss until everything is evenly coated.
  5. Spread the mixture onto a parchment-lined baking sheet in an even layer.
  6. Bake for about 20-25 minutes, stirring every 10 minutes to ensure even toasting.
  7. Allow it to cool completely before serving. Store in an airtight container for up to two weeks (if it lasts that long!).

Cooking Techniques and Tips

How to Cook Sweet & Smoky Party Mix Perfectly

To ensure your Sweet & Smoky Party Mix turns out perfectly, keep these tips in mind:

  • The secret lies in not overcrowding the baking sheet. A single layer allows for even roasting and prevents sogginess.
  • Stir it often! This guarantees that every piece gets that wonderful toasty flavor and crunch.
  • Don’t be afraid to taste as you go. If you enjoy more heat, add a hint more cayenne or even a sprinkle of chili powder before baking.

Common Mistakes to Avoid

While creating this delicious mix, there are a couple of common pitfalls to watch out for. First, avoid overbaking—once the mix turns golden, it’s done. Burning it will introduce bitterness and ruin the flavor harmony. Second, don’t skip the cooling step! Allowing it to cool completely will ensure it stays crunchy rather than becoming chewy.

Sweet & Smoky Party Mix


  • Author: chefcletus
  • Total Time: 35 minutes
  • Yield: 6 servings 1x
  • Diet: Vegetarian

Description

A delightful blend of sweetness and smokiness that brings people together around the table with laughter and stories.


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 cup unsalted nuts (almonds, cashews, or pecans)
  • 2 cups pretzels (traditional or gluten-free)
  • 1/2 cup seeds (pumpkin or sunflower)
  • 1/4 cup brown sugar or maple syrup
  • 2 tablespoons smoked paprika
  • 1/4 teaspoon cayenne pepper
  • 1/4 cup unsalted butter or coconut oil
  • A pinch of salt

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 325°F (163°C).
  2. Combine your choice of nuts, pretzels, and seeds in a large mixing bowl.
  3. Melt the butter or coconut oil in a small saucepan over low heat.
  4. Stir in the brown sugar, smoked paprika, cayenne pepper, and salt until combined.
  5. Pour the melted mixture over the nut and pretzel blend and toss until evenly coated.
  6. Spread the mixture onto a parchment-lined baking sheet in an even layer.
  7. Bake for 20-25 minutes, stirring every 10 minutes for even toasting.
  8. Allow to cool completely before serving, then store in an airtight container for up to two weeks.

Notes

Avoid overcrowding the baking sheet for even roasting. Taste as you go to adjust spice levels.
